阿里云如何部署WordPress网站?

在阿里云上部署WordPress网站,可以通过购买云服务器ECS、配置Web环境、安装WordPress等步骤完成。整个过程相对简单,即使是初学者也能在1-2小时内完成网站部署。

具体部署步骤如下:

  1. 购买云服务器ECS:

    • 登录阿里云官网,进入ECS产品页面。
    • 根据需求选择合适的实例规格、操作系统(推荐CentOS或Ubuntu)、存储空间等配置。
    • 完成支付后,等待实例创建完成。
  2. 配置安全组:

    • 进入ECS控制台,找到刚创建的实例。
    • 配置安全组规则,开放80(HTTP)、443(HTTPS)、22(SSH)等端口,以便外部访问和管理。
  3. 连接服务器:

    • 使用SSH工具(如PuTTY或Xshell)连接服务器。
    • 输入公网IP地址和登录凭据(用户名和密码或密钥文件)。
  4. 安装Web环境:

    • 安装LAMP(Linux、Apache、MySQL、PHP)或LNMP(Linux、Nginx、MySQL、PHP)环境。
    • 以CentOS为例,可以通过以下命令安装LAMP环境:
      sudo yum install httpd mysql-server php php-mysql
    • 启动并设置Apache和MySQL服务开机自启:
      sudo systemctl start httpd
      sudo systemctl enable httpd
      sudo systemctl start mysqld
      sudo systemctl enable mysqld
  5. 配置数据库:

    • 使用MySQL命令行工具创建数据库和用户:
      mysql -u root -p
      CREATE DATABASE wordpress;
      CREATE USER 'wordpressuser'@'localhost' IDENTIFIED BY 'password';
      G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pressuser'@'localhost';
      FLUSH PRIVILEGES;
      EXIT;
  6. 下载并安装WordPress:

    • 下载最新版WordPress:
      wget https://wordpress.org/latest.tar.gz
    • 解压文件并移动到Web目录:
      tar -xvzf latest.tar.gz
      sudo mv wordpress /var/www/html/
    • 设置文件权限:
      sudo chown -R apache:apache /var/www/html/wordpress
  7. 配置WordPress:

    • 在浏览器中输入服务器公网IP地址或域名,进入WordPress安装界面。
    • 按照提示填写数据库信息(数据库名、用户名、密码等)。
    • 完成安装后,设置网站标题、管理员账户等信息。
  8. 域名绑定(可选):

    • 如果已有域名,可以在阿里云域名控制台解析域名到服务器IP。
    • 在Web服务器配置文件中绑定域名,并重启服务。

注意事项:

  • 定期备份网站数据和数据库,防止数据丢失。
  • 安装安全插件,如Wordfence,增强网站安全性。
  • 配置SSL证书,启用HTTPS加密访问。

通过以上步骤,用户可以在阿里云上快速部署一个功能完善的WordPress网站,满足个人博客、企业官网等需求。阿里云的高性能服务器和稳定网络环境,能够确保网站运行的流畅性和可靠性。

未经允许不得转载:秒懂云 » 阿里云如何部署WordPress网站?